添加链接
link之家
链接快照平台
  • 输入网页链接,自动生成快照
  • 标签化管理网页链接

go解析未知json

Go语言中的内置包 "encoding/json" 可以帮助你解析未知格式的 JSON 数据,具体方法如下:

  • 首先定义一个结构体,它将包含 JSON 数据中的键值对:
  • type Data struct { // 在此处定义你想要的字段名称及类型

  • 然后使用 json.Unmarshal 函数解析 JSON 数据:
  • var data Data err := json.Unmarshal([]byte(jsonData), &data) if err != nil { // 解析失败,处理错误信息

  • 最后,你就可以通过访问 data 结构体的字段来获取 JSON 数据中的信息了。
  • 注意:如果 JSON 数据中的键不匹配结构体中的字段名称,则将忽略该键。

  •